Germany, Imperial. A First War Central Powers Silver Ring Auction Archive constructed of fine black doeskin(Dreibund Ring). Constructed of silver, the exterior with the flags the German Empire, Austria Hungary, and the Ottoman Empire, flanked by dates 1914 1915, the interior with a silver content mark of 800, measuring 19. 5 mm in interior diameter, weighing 2. 7 grams, in very fine condition.
